If you are a nature lover or a travel enthusiast, witnessing the Neelakurinji flowering in Munnar, Kerala, is arguably one of the rarest and most spectacular natural events on the planet. Unlike regular flowers that bloom every spring, the Neelakurinji follows a 12-year life cycle . Yes, you read that right. These shrubs grow for over a decade, storing energy, waiting for the perfect moment, and then—almost simultaneously—they explode into a mass flowering event that carpets thousands of acres.
